The Food and Drug Administration is forecasting a procurement for a monochromatic X-ray fluorescence analyzer to enable rapid, high-throughput screening of toxic elements such as lead, arsenic, cadmium, and mercury in food products. This specialized instrument represents an advanced approach to elemental detection, improving the Agency’s ability to conduct accurate and efficient screening while upholding the analytical standards required for regulatory actions. The technology is expected to enhance current capabilities by delivering faster results without compromising precision, supporting timely public health protections. The solicitation is classified under NAICS code 541990 and is being managed by the FDA’s HFP Acquisition Liaison, with direct inquiries to hfpacquisitions@fda.hhs.gov. The contracting officer position is currently listed as to be determined, and no set-aside type has been specified. The place of performance and organizational details are not yet defined, with the forecast posted on May 25, 2026. This opportunity reflects the FDA’s commitment to modernizing its surveillance infrastructure to address contaminants in the food supply through cutting-edge analytical tools.
